Posted

Yea, thats the Falcon :). I bought the bike from the seller who advertised in SBF. The bike is pretty good, looks a little like a Vara125. But being an air-cooled thumper it cant revv too high. Crusing at 90-100 (5.1kRPM) is comfy, but I would prefer if the RPM were lower.

 

--------------------

 

To answer your question, this is my speculation - it appears that smaller cc bikes are made to rev higher. Bigger cc bikes with higher displacement have more torque hence dun need the high rev to bring the bike to the desired motion. Big engines can rev high too I suppose, but since its rather unnecessary probably the other components are not made to handle high RPMs and high vibes, etc ...

 

--------------------

 

Thats when the interesting bit came about. I was looking ard for rear sprockets to improve my top-end. After checking with Chong Aik, FJT and Eversuccess, only Chong Aik managed to get me a 42 teeth sprocket for the NX400. There were no other sprockets available.

 

Other than that, no complaints at all. Everything on the bike werks perfectly :). The power diff from an XR4 is evident though. Arises from the different carb, exhaust system, and airbox. Fitted a WingRack, may get a saddlebag or sideboxes soon, hopefully can join you guys for a trip or 2 :).

 

What speeds to you guys cruise at when you travel long d, to KL for example?
